IBIA and EGBA Bring FIFA World Cup 2026 Preview to the European Parliament

(Brussels).- Industry leaders and football analysts will gather in Brussels to assess the tournament’s contenders, dark horses, and key storylines ahead of the biggest FIFA World Cup in history.

IBIA and EGBA Bring FIFA World Cup 2026 Preview to the European Parliament

On 10 June 2026, policymakers, sports data specialists, and betting industry experts will meet at the European Parliament in Brussels for a special event dedicated to the upcoming FIFA World Cup. Hosted by Member of the European Parliament David Casa, the session will offer an in-depth analysis of the tournament just days before kick-off.

Spotlight on a Historic FIFA World Cup

The 2026 FIFA World Cup marks a milestone for international football. For the first time, the competition will be jointly hosted by the United States, Canada, and Mexico, while the tournament expands to 48 participating nations, making it the largest edition in FIFA World Cup history.

With an expanded format and a broader field of contenders, predicting the eventual champion remains a complex challenge. The event will explore which national teams enter the competition as favourites, which countries could emerge as surprise contenders, and which players are likely to compete for the Golden Boot.

Expert Analysis from Sports Data and Betting Professionals

Attendees will hear insights from leading figures in sports analytics, football trading, and sports betting.

Confirmed speakers include:

  • Jon Russell, Founder of BetTrust Solutions and former Global Head of Trading and Director at Betway Group.
  • David Wall, Director of Data Insights at Opta.
  • Dave Keating, Journalist at France 24, who will moderate the discussion.

The panel will examine the tournament team by team and group by group, offering data-driven predictions and analysis ahead of football’s premier global event.

Collaboration Between IBIA and EGBA

The event is being jointly organised by the International Betting Integrity Association (IBIA) and the European Gaming and Betting Association (EGBA).

The discussion aims to provide a comprehensive overview of the competitive landscape of the 2026 FIFA World Cup while highlighting the role of sports data and integrity monitoring in modern football and betting markets.

Registration Details

The event will take place on Wednesday, 10 June 2026, from 18:30 to 20:30 CEST at the European Parliament in Brussels.

Registration remains open until 8 June, with attendance subject to availability as places are limited.
